Perpetual futures markets have become a cornerstone of cryptocurrency trading infrastructure. Unlike traditional futures, perpetual contracts have no expiry date, requiring a unique mechanism called the funding rate to keep prices aligned with spot markets. Funding rate heatmaps aggregate this data into visual grids, enabling traders to quickly identify extreme conditions across multiple assets and timeframes. This guide offers an educational overview of how these tools work, their benefits, and their inherent limitations.
Understanding Funding Rates in Perpetual Futures
When a perpetual contract trades above the spot price, the funding rate typically turns positive, meaning long position holders pay short holders. Conversely, when the contract trades below spot, the rate becomes negative, with shorts paying longs. Most exchanges settle funding every eight hours, though some use four-hour or daily intervals. The calculation method varies by exchange but generally includes a premium/discount component and an interest rate. It is crucial to understand that funding rates reflect current positioning costs, not future price direction.
How to Read a Funding Rate Heatmap
Standard heatmaps use a grid with assets on one axis and time intervals (or exchanges) on the other. Colors indicate rate magnitude: deep red signals very high positive funding, deep blue signals very negative funding, and lighter shades represent near-zero values. By scanning the grid, users can spot outliers—assets where funding is significantly higher or lower than peers. For example, if Bitcoin shows dark red across multiple exchanges, it suggests aggressive long positioning in perpetual markets. However, such conditions can persist for weeks without price reversals.
Positive vs. Negative Funding: What They Really Mean
A positive funding rate indicates that longs are paying a premium to maintain positions; a negative rate indicates shorts are paying. While these conditions often correlate with bullish or bearish sentiment, they are not reliable predictors of price moves. High positive funding does not mean a top is imminent—it simply means the cost of holding longs is elevated. Similarly, extremely negative funding does not guarantee a short squeeze. The relationship between funding rates and subsequent price action is complex and context-dependent.
Exchange-Specific Variations and Data Quality
Each exchange calculates funding rates independently based on its own order flow, open interest distribution, and mark price methodology. As a result, the same asset can have different funding rates on different platforms at the same time. Data aggregation services collect this information via APIs, but delays, missing data, or API interruptions can affect accuracy. Historical data quality also varies; older data may be less reliable. Users should prioritize heatmaps from reputable sources and check timestamps before acting on the information.
Key Risks and Limitations
Funding rate heatmaps are not predictive tools. They provide a snapshot of current positioning costs, but treating extreme rates as trading signals introduces substantial risk. Funding rates can remain extreme for extended periods, leading to losses if traders enter positions based solely on the heatmap. Additionally, sudden market events (e.g., liquidation cascades) can shift funding rates rapidly, and heatmap aggregation delays may cause users to see stale data. Outliers on a single exchange might result from low liquidity or temporary imbalances rather than meaningful market signals. Therefore, heatmaps should be used as a screening tool, complemented by volume, open interest, and fundamental analysis.
Conclusion
Cryptocurrency funding rate heatmaps transform complex data into accessible visuals, helping traders understand market positioning costs at a glance. However, they are information tools, not investment guidance. A disciplined approach involves using heatmaps to identify potential anomalies, then conducting deeper research before making any trading decisions.
